The U.S. Department of Energy just launched a new energy efficiency campaign on their revamped <a href="http://www.energysavers.gov" target="_blank">EnergySavers.gov</a> site with the theme "Stay Warm Save Money," with a focus on heating as the weather starts to turn colder.<br /><br />

The site provides free and inexpensive strategies for saving energy and money through the cold months, as well as energy-saving investments that can provide savings over the long term. They also include important information on financial assistance for energy-saving improvements.</p>

<p>Here are a few things the Department of Energy suggest you do this Fall to prepare for the Winter months:
</p>

<ol><li>Look for assistance from your utility or state</li>
<li>Conduct an energy audit</li>
<li>Have your heating system serviced</li>
<li>Find and seal your air leaks</li>
<li>Check your insulation and add more as needed</li></ol>

&lt;div x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ml"&gt;&lt;p&gt;&lt;img border="0" src="http://whitefence.typepad.com/photos/uncategorized/2008/10/07/greenreiroundrock.jpeg" title="REI Goes Green in Round Rock" alt="REI in Round Rock" style="margin: 0px 0px 5px 5px; float: right; width: 212px; height: 134px;" /&gt;
Last month, outdoor retail giant &lt;a target="_blank" href="http://www.rei.com/greenbuilding/roundrock"&gt;REI opened its second green-prototype store in Round Rock, Texas&lt;/a&gt;. Building on the success of the &lt;a target="_blank" href="http://www.rei.com/greenbuilding/boulder"&gt;original green-prototype store in Boulder, Colorado&lt;/a&gt;, this new store is a testing ground for environmentally preferable building materials and technologies. &l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t; As part of the company&lt;span target="_blank" id="bwanpa2"&gt;’s prototype initiative, findings from this &amp;quot;working laboratory&amp;quot; will help the company determine how it approaches green building design and construction in the future. According to REI, it's expected to consume 48 percent less energy than a typical store.&lt;/span&gt;&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;REI says that the Round Rock store will generate a portion of its power from a building integrated photovoltaic system, solar panel installation and a solar hot water system, accounting for 13 percent of the store’s electricity and heating 70 percent of the store’s water used for restrooms and employee showers. Solatubes® will diffuse natural light, offsetting electrical consumption by an additional five percent as an automated lighting system dims or turns off unneeded artificial lighting throughout the store. All additional power needs will be met through green power.&lt;/p&gt;

&lt;p&gt;In addition to a focus on sustainability, the store's focal point will be a community center that highlights REI’s commitment to connecting co-op members and customers to recreational opportunities, outdoor and conservation clubs and non-profit&amp;nbsp; organizations, and regional volunteer service projects to help protect&amp;nbsp; shared natural spaces.&lt;/p&gt;

<div x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ml"><p>Just in from WhiteFence: Be green for a month!</p>

<p>Natural gas customers that sign up for new natural gas service at <strong><a target="_blank" href="http://ohionaturalgas.com/freerec/index.html">OhioNaturalGas.com</a></strong>, <strong><a target="_blank" href="http://movegeorgia.com/freerec/index.html">MoveGeorgia.com</a></strong> and <strong><a target="_blank" href="http://www.gasgeorgia.com/freerec/index.html">GasGeorgia.com</a></strong> will receive <strong>one free Renewable Energy Credit (REC)</strong> with their order. Through December 2008, when when you enter your address at any of the above sites and place an order for natural gas service, <strong><a target="_blank" href="http://www.whitefence.com">WhiteFence</a></strong> will give you a Renewable Energy Credit for free—equivalent to about one month of energy usage.</p>



<p>Ownership of an REC means you are helping to fund the additional production of renewable energy. A single REC represents one megawatt hour (MWh) of traditional fossil fuel power replaced on the electricity grid by clean, pollution-free energy from sources such as solar, wind, biomass and water. </p>

Have you changed a light bulb lately? Today is the perfect day to do it as October 1st is ENERGY STAR Change a Light Day! Part of the &lt;strong&gt;Change the World, Start with ENERGY STAR Campaign&lt;/strong&gt;, Change a Light Day is in its 4th year, celebrating the 1.9 million Americans who &lt;a href="http://www.energystar.gov/index.cfm?fuseaction=globalwarming.showPledge" target="_blank"&gt;have taken the pledge&lt;/a&gt; or participated as one of the nearly 2,000 organizations that have driven
pledges to make simple changes to fight global warming. &l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;Pacific Gas &amp;amp; Electric Company (PG&amp;amp;E) is leading the way, inspiring more than 200,000 pledges.&amp;nbsp; Other top organizations include Salt River Project, Georgia Power Company, Southern California Edison, Santee Cooper, CB Richard Ellis, Kentucky NEED Project, and Virginia for Leading Governments. For information on what these and other organizations are doing to drive pledges, &lt;a href="http://www.energystar.gov/ia/products/downloads/Pledge_Driver_Plans.pdf" target="_blank"&gt;check out the ENERGY STAR Pledge Driver Activities&lt;/a&gt;.&lt;br /&gt;&lt;br /&gt;

This year, ENERGY STAR also recommends additional actions you can take to Change the World beyond lighting, such as properly using a programmable thermostat, &lt;a href="http://www.enviromojo.com/2008/09/have-you-presse.html"&gt;enabling computers to power down when not in use&lt;/a&gt;, and looking for the ENERGY STAR label when making a new purchase. According to ENERGY STAR, if every American household took the expanded pledge, we would save more than 110 billion kilowatt hours of
electricity, more than $18 billion in annual energy costs, and prevent greenhouse gases equivalent to the emissions from more than 18 million cars!&lt;/p&gt;

<div xmlns="http://www.w3.org/1999/xhtml"><p>Going greener in the office can be more than just buying recycled paper and turning off your computer at night. What about the company's you buy from? How environmentally friendly are they?</p>

<p><img border="0" alt="Greenofficesuppliers" title="Greenofficesuppliers" src="http://whitefence.typepad.com/photos/uncategorized/2008/09/28/greenofficesuppliers.png" style="margin: 0px 0px 5px 5px; float: right; width: 145px; height: 131px;" /> <a href="http://forestethics.org/" target="_blank">Forest Ethics</a> has taken on the office supply industry with their “Green Grades” report card that provides environmental information you can use as a buying guide to find the greenest supplier for your company. According to Forest Ethics, some office supply companies are making progress in reducing
their environmental impact. They rate FedEx Kinko’s and
Staples as industry leaders, Office Depot and Corporate Express as companies that have made improvements but have more to do, and save their worst grades for OfficeMax.</p>

<p>The companies who get the highest grades are the ones that do their best to protect endangered forests, including:</p>

<ul><li>Using
post-consumer recycled content</li>

<li>Supporting sustainable forest
management</li>

<li>Working for Endangered Forest protection</li>

<li>Establishing
chain-of-custody to determine origin of their paper products</li>

<li>Prohibiting the conversion of native forests into tree farms or other
non-forest land uses</li></ul>
